AGB  ·  Datenschutz  ·  Impressum  







Anmelden
Nützliche Links
Registrieren
Zurück Delphi-PRAXiS Sprachen und Entwicklungsumgebungen Die Delphi-IDE Delphi IDE Scrollproblem mit Touchpad
Thema durchsuchen
Ansicht
Themen-Optionen

Delphi IDE Scrollproblem mit Touchpad

Ein Thema von DukeM · begonnen am 15. Jul 2023 · letzter Beitrag vom 14. Aug 2023
Antwort Antwort
DukeM

Registriert seit: 1. Feb 2011
32 Beiträge
 
Delphi 10.2 Tokyo Professional
 
#1

Delphi IDE Scrollproblem mit Touchpad

  Alt 15. Jul 2023, 14:06
Hallo, wir kennen seit Delphi 10.2 bis 11 das super nervige Problem, dass man in der IDE den Quellcode nicht abwärts scrollen kann mit dem Touchpad.

Hoch scrollt er normal, entsprechend Windows-Einstellung. Abwärts scrollt er anscheinend Seitenweise, bzw ganz schnell. Wenn man so ein Schnelles scrollen macht, reagiert er auch normal. Nur wenn man langsam, Zeilenweise scrollen will, springt er praktisch sofort ans Dateiende.

Ist auch hier bekannt:
https://stackoverflow.com/questions/...roll-correctly

Problem besteht auf Thinkpads und MACs mit Bootcamp/Windows.


Vielen Dank
  Mit Zitat antworten Zitat
peterbelow

Registriert seit: 12. Jan 2019
Ort: Hessen
704 Beiträge
 
Delphi 12 Athens
 
#2

AW: Delphi IDE Scrollproblem mit Touchpad

  Alt 15. Jul 2023, 18:18
Haben andere Windows-Anwendungen, z. B. das gute alte Notepad, ein ähnliches Problem auf diesen Systemen?
Peter Below

Geändert von TBx (25. Jul 2023 um 08:31 Uhr) Grund: Full-Quote entfernt
  Mit Zitat antworten Zitat
Michael II

Registriert seit: 1. Dez 2012
Ort: CH BE Eriswil
763 Beiträge
 
Delphi 11 Alexandria
 
#3

AW: Delphi IDE Scrollproblem mit Touchpad

  Alt 15. Jul 2023, 18:24
In meinem Delphi 11.2 (Win 11, keine VM) wird nachdem ich mit dem Maus Scrollrad rauf- oder runter scrolle leider munter weitergescrollt.

TurboMagic gab mir mal den Tipp, dass dies "nur" dann passiert, wenn Quelltext markiert ist. Vielleicht ist es bei deinen Systemen ähnlich?
Michael Gasser
  Mit Zitat antworten Zitat
DukeM

Registriert seit: 1. Feb 2011
32 Beiträge
 
Delphi 10.2 Tokyo Professional
 
#4

AW: Delphi IDE Scrollproblem mit Touchpad

  Alt 16. Jul 2023, 15:51
Hi, es betrifft wirklich nur Delphi IDE und auch nur den Quellcode! Keine sonstigen Listen oder so.
Es ist auch eine Delphi Standardinstallation.

Auf Bootcamp glaube ich passierte es erst nach einem Bootcamp Treiber Update.

Es passiert auch immer, also kein zufälliges Ereignis.


Gibt es hier denn sonst Niemand der Delphi auf einem Laptop nutzt? Da es bei uns schon seit Jahren und auch im Internet bei anderen bekannt ist, wäre mal eine kleine Umfrage interessant
  Mit Zitat antworten Zitat
Benutzerbild von KodeZwerg
KodeZwerg

Registriert seit: 1. Feb 2018
3.691 Beiträge
 
Delphi 11 Alexandria
 
#5

AW: Delphi IDE Scrollproblem mit Touchpad

  Alt 16. Jul 2023, 16:37
Auf meinem Lenovo hatte ich noch nie solche Probleme aber ich gestehe das ich es selten nutze, eine mini Blutooth Maus ist komfortabler.
Gruß vom KodeZwerg
  Mit Zitat antworten Zitat
Benutzerbild von jaenicke
jaenicke

Registriert seit: 10. Jun 2003
Ort: Berlin
9.648 Beiträge
 
Delphi 11 Alexandria
 
#6

AW: Delphi IDE Scrollproblem mit Touchpad

  Alt 16. Jul 2023, 17:09
Gibt es hier denn sonst Niemand der Delphi auf einem Laptop nutzt?
Sehr ungern, aber bei mir funktioniert das Scrollen mit drei Fingern als Geste relativ gut.

Ich finde es allerdings auch sehr schade, dass Embarcadero dort offenbar auf keine Standardlösung setzt. Nahezu überall sonst kann ich mit dem zweiten Mausrad horizontal scrollen und dabei wird auch beachtet wie schnell das passiert. In der Delphi IDE wird dort immer zeichenweise langsam gescrollt, so dass das nicht nutzbar ist. Ein entsprechendes Ticket wurde mit "Won't Fix" geschlossen.
Sebastian Jänicke
AppCentral
  Mit Zitat antworten Zitat
Satyr

Registriert seit: 8. Feb 2012
Ort: Essen
305 Beiträge
 
Delphi 10.4 Sydney
 
#7

AW: Delphi IDE Scrollproblem mit Touchpad

  Alt 16. Jul 2023, 17:35
Ich hatte das Problem auf dem Dell Alienware.

Hab ne Maus eingesteckt und gut war.
  Mit Zitat antworten Zitat
DukeM

Registriert seit: 1. Feb 2011
32 Beiträge
 
Delphi 10.2 Tokyo Professional
 
#8

AW: Delphi IDE Scrollproblem mit Touchpad

  Alt 25. Jul 2023, 08:17
Ok, immerhin liegt es nicht nur an mir

Was ich herausgefunden habe: Wenn man Touch-scrollen in Windows deaktiviert, macht die IDE beim vertikalen! Zoomen ein seitenweises scrollen. Ich vermute das ist das Problem.

Weiß Jemand wie Delphi das steuert?

Es gibt aber keine Kombination, wo man das Seitenweise springen alleine wegbekommt. Es ist nur weg wenn man Scroll+Zoom deaktiviert.
  Mit Zitat antworten Zitat
Benutzerbild von himitsu
himitsu

Registriert seit: 11. Okt 2003
Ort: Elbflorenz
44.184 Beiträge
 
Delphi 12 Athens
 
#9

AW: Delphi IDE Scrollproblem mit Touchpad

  Alt 25. Jul 2023, 09:30
Auch mit dem normalen Scrollrad ist es nicht immer gleich,
vor allem wenn was selektiert ist, dann scrollt es manchmel in extremer Zeitlupe ... leider merkt er sich, wie viel man gescrollt hat und macht das dann erbarmungslos fertig.
$2B or not $2B
  Mit Zitat antworten Zitat
DukeM

Registriert seit: 1. Feb 2011
32 Beiträge
 
Delphi 10.2 Tokyo Professional
 
#10

AW: Delphi IDE Scrollproblem mit Touchpad

  Alt 14. Aug 2023, 21:29
Macht es Sinn mit Hooks, WindowsMessages abzufangen und zu manipulieren, um das Scrollen dann zu beeinflussen?
Funktioniert das überhaupt?
  Mit Zitat antworten Zitat
Antwort Antwort


Forumregeln

Es ist dir nicht erlaubt, neue Themen zu verfassen.
Es ist dir nicht erlaubt, auf Beiträge zu antworten.
Es ist dir nicht erlaubt, Anhänge hochzuladen.
Es ist dir nicht erlaubt, deine Beiträge zu bearbeiten.

BB-Code ist an.
Smileys sind an.
[IMG] Code ist an.
HTML-Code ist aus.
Trackbacks are an
Pingbacks are an
Refbacks are aus

Gehe zu:

Impressum · AGB · Datenschutz · Nach oben
Alle Zeitangaben in WEZ +1. Es ist jetzt 01:53 Uhr.
Powered by vBulletin® Copyright ©2000 - 2024, Jelsoft Enterprises Ltd.
LinkBacks Enabled by vBSEO © 2011, Crawlability, Inc.
Delphi-PRAXiS (c) 2002 - 2023 by Daniel R. Wolf, 2024 by Thomas Breitkreuz